Transaction 816ee4864c470372c9b5754d28598a86045a49bd908876e0488602bbf64fa11a
1 Input
1 Output
-
816ee4864c470372c9b5754d28598a86045a49bd908876e0488602bbf64fa11a:0
- value
- 525755083
- script pubkey
- OP_0 OP_PUSHBYTES_20 915b0525ff7d10b87c33c6c3bcbc161122a3a348
- address
- bc1qj9ds2f0l05gtslpncmpme0qkzy328g6g85ktnu